Transaction 33bb71b4fd6a13e93c53c4e4c7216789b4ef8546c2657dc3ce5027750bc34e1a

block
13f09c954ba3394434b1f6dc634abe9ab5b778c45a1460c2ed519c690f78a7e9

1 Input

24 Outputs